The Lord of The Rings: The Fellowship of the Ring.
I love this game to death. It's a by-the-book interpretation of Lotr, and it's not about killing things as much as adventuring.
The Witcher.
The second game has received much acclaim (And rightly so), but I also enjoyed the heck out of the first game. It was all kinds of fun, and had one of the most engrossing stories of any RPG I've ever played.
Star Trek: Elite Force 2.
While not really a gem, I loved this game almost as much as the first. The biggest complaints I have are with the poor supporting characters, and a loss of atmosphere at the end of the game. And Kleeya. Oh goodness, I hated her. XD
Star Wars: Knights of the Old Republic II: The Sith Lords.
I loved the first KOTOR to death, but oh man. The sequel improved things in almost every way. The alignment and influence mechanics are awesome, the story is a good deal darker, and the combat/item/power mechanics are so many times better. And yet, it's still underrated.
